At month end we remind you and collect sales invoices, purchase bills and credit notes in whatever format you maintain, including Excel, Tally exports or scanned copies.
We prepare invoice-wise outward supply details, validate GSTINs of your B2B customers, summarise B2C supplies and file GSTR-1 on the portal before the 11th.
We download your auto-drafted GSTR-2B, match it against purchase records, and claim only eligible input tax credit so that mismatches do not trigger scrutiny notices later.
We compute net tax payable after ITC set-off, share the working with you for approval, and generate the payment challan for any cash liability.
After your confirmation and tax payment, we file GSTR-3B before the 20th and send you both filed acknowledgements along with a one-page summary of the month.

Notification No. 75/2018-Central Tax dated 31.12.2018 · 2018-12-31
This notification waived the late fee under section 47 for registered persons who failed to furnish FORM GSTR-1 for the months or quarters from July 2017 to September 2018 by the due date, provided the pending returns were furnished between 22 December 2018 and 31 March 2019. It was an amnesty aimed at bringing dormant and defaulting registrations back into the return filing system.
What to do about it: Chennai businesses that regularised early GSTR-1 defaults inside this window owe no late fee for those periods, which is useful if the department later demands one.
Krishna Bhavan Foods and Sweets - AAR Tamil Nadu, Order No. TN/24/AAR/2021, dated 18 June 2021, upheld by AAAR Tamil Nadu, Order No. TN/AAAR/02/2022, dated 13 January 2022 · 2021-06-18
The applicant sold packaged ready to cook instant mixes for dosai, idli, tiffin items, sweets, health mix and porridge. It argued that these were only flours of cereals and pulses taxable at 5 percent. The Authority classified the products under heading 2106 90 as food preparations not elsewhere specified, attracting 18 percent GST, because the mixing and added ingredients took them out of the concessional flour entries. The Appellate Authority upheld that classification.
What it means for you: Chennai food manufacturers selling instant mixes should confirm whether the product is a plain flour or a preparation before applying 5 percent.
LC Infra Projects (P) Ltd v. Union of India — Karnataka High Court, judgment dated 22 July 2019 · 2019-07-22
The department demanded interest for delayed payment of tax and attached the taxpayer's bank account without first issuing any show cause notice. The High Court held that issuance of a show cause notice is a mandatory pre-condition before recovery of interest, because the taxpayer must have an opportunity to dispute the period and the computation. The recovery action and the bank attachment were quashed, with liberty to the department to proceed afresh after proper notice.
Practical effect: Interest cannot be lifted from your bank account without warning — insist on a show cause notice and a chance to verify the calculation.
